Episode 11: My Story

This is Dismay’s story; the beginning of his fate as the world’s hero against the Whisperers. The Council tells him about his new responsibilty, and he expresses his anxiety over this new role in the world.

And, although he feels at peace amongst these supernatural being, things come to a violent end.
